Method, system and apparatus for detecting container transition events

1. A method, comprising:
obtaining, from a sensor disposed on a transporter, a set of beacon identifiers and proximity indicators, the beacon identifiers emitted by respective beacons mounted proximate to a boundary separating an exterior of a container from an interior of the container;
determining whether the set of beacon identifiers and proximity indicators indicates a transition of the transporter across the boundary;
when the determination is affirmative, detecting, based on the set of beacon identifiers and proximity indicators, a direction of travel of the transporter relative to the boundary;
generating a transition event including an identifier of the transporter, an identifier of the container, and the direction of travel; and
determining, based on the transition event, whether to initiate an auxiliary process associated with the container.
